Output 1e87956d53f726a3671a041b1bced6caea549b19c49e2aa446005418fb5e5795:47

value
326623
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 168cf1eb4f626974f9baf2a9e05d324113ed17d8 OP_EQUALVERIFY OP_CHECKSIG
address
134EiFX7Px8Jr5fCRQCfqo8oXGkkc3SS3m
transaction
1e87956d53f726a3671a041b1bced6caea549b19c49e2aa446005418fb5e5795
confirmations
271026
spent
true